Question 134184: Hi, please help me solve this word problem
3" squares are cut from each corner of a square with 15" sides, and the remaining flaps are folded to form a box. What is the volume of the box?
Thank you

Answer by josmiceli(19441)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
2 x 3" = 6" gets removed from each side
Each side of the box is 9" and it's 3" high
is the volume of the box
